Etymology[edit]
From Ancient Greek Εὐτρόπιος (Eutrópios).
Proper noun[edit]
ⲉⲩⲧⲣⲟⲡⲓⲟⲥ • (eutropios) m
- a male given name from Greek, equivalent to English Eutropius
- In particular, the name of the consul of the Eastern Roman Empire in the year 399.
